The Control of Savings and Loan Associations
Vincent M. Jolivet
Journal of Financial and Quantitative Analysis, 1966, vol. 1, issue 4, 58-71
Abstract:
The control of profit-making corporations long has been the subject of investigation and discussion, and in recent years same of this interest has shifted to the control of corporations by financial institution. Very little attention has been paid to the control of mutually-owned fiduciaries. This article reports a preliminary investigation of the control of associations in the savings and loan industry.
